ToolAlts

Cursor vs Bodhi

Side-by-side comparison of features, pricing, and ratings.

Feature
Cursor
Bodhi
Rating
5
3.75
Open Source
No
Yes
GitHub Stars
N/A
500
Cloud agents
Bugbot
SAML/OIDC SSO
Run open-source LLMs locally
OpenAI-compatible API endpoints
Supports open-weight models
Local execution for privacy and control
Easy integration with existing applications

Detailed Comparison

Overview

Cursor is a next-generation code editor built from the ground up with AI at its core. It integrates directly into your development workflow, offering features like cloud agents, automated bug detection (Bugbot), and enterprise-grade security (SAML/OIDC SSO). Designed for developers who want to maximize productivity, Cursor acts as an AI pair-programmer that understands your codebase and helps you write, debug, and refactor faster.

Bodhi takes a different approach. It is an open-source tool that lets you run large language models (LLMs) locally on your own hardware. By providing OpenAI-compatible API endpoints, Bodhi enables you to integrate powerful AI capabilities into your applications without sending data to the cloud. It’s ideal for developers who prioritize privacy, control, and cost savings over cloud-based AI services.

Feature Comparison

FeatureCursorBodhi
Primary UseAI-powered code editorLocal LLM runtime with API
AI IntegrationNative, in-editor AI assistantOpenAI-compatible API for custom apps
Cloud AgentsYesNo
Bugbot (Automated Debugging)YesNo
SAML/OIDC SSOYes (Enterprise)No
Run LLMs LocallyNoYes
Open SourceNoYes
GitHub StarsN/A500
User Rating4.7/5 (320 reviews)3.75/5 (0 reviews)
PricingFree tier + paid plansCompletely free

Pricing

Cursor offers a tiered pricing model:

  • Hobby (Free): Basic AI features, limited usage.
  • Pro ($20/month): Unlimited AI completions, chat, and cloud agents.
  • Teams ($40/user/month): Shared AI features, team management, and priority support.
  • Enterprise (Custom): SAML/OIDC SSO, dedicated support, and custom deployment.

Bodhi is completely free ($0). There are no paid tiers, subscriptions, or hidden costs. You only pay for your own hardware and electricity.

When to Choose Cursor

Choose Cursor if you want an all-in-one AI-powered coding environment that boosts your daily development speed. It’s best for:

  • Professional developers who need instant AI assistance for code generation, debugging, and refactoring without leaving their editor.
  • Teams that require collaboration features, shared AI context, and enterprise security (SSO).
  • Users who prefer a polished, commercial product with active support, regular updates, and a large user community (4.7/5 rating from 320 reviews).
  • Developers working on complex projects where cloud agents can run long-running tasks (e.g., testing, code review) in the background.

Cursor excels when you want AI deeply embedded into your IDE, not just as an external API.

When to Choose Bodhi

Choose Bodhi if you need to run AI models locally for privacy, cost control, or offline use. It’s best for:

  • Privacy-conscious developers who cannot send proprietary code or data to third-party cloud services.
  • AI enthusiasts and researchers who want to experiment with open-weight models (e.g., Llama, Mistral) on their own hardware.
  • Developers building custom applications that require an OpenAI-compatible API but must run on-premises or in air-gapped environments.
  • Budget-limited users who want powerful AI capabilities without monthly subscription fees.
  • Open-source advocates who prefer transparent, community-driven tools (500 GitHub stars, fully open source).

Bodhi is the right choice when you need full control over your AI infrastructure and want to avoid vendor lock-in.

Verdict

Both tools serve different but complementary purposes. Cursor is a premium, AI-first code editor that dramatically improves coding speed and quality for individuals and teams. Its cloud agents, Bugbot, and enterprise features justify its cost for professional use. Bodhi is a free, open-source tool that empowers you to run LLMs locally, giving you privacy, flexibility, and zero ongoing costs.

Choose Cursor if your priority is seamless AI integration into your daily coding workflow and you’re willing to pay for a polished, supported product. Choose Bodhi if you need to run AI models on your own terms—locally, privately, and for free.

For many developers, the ideal setup might be using both: Cursor for everyday coding and Bodhi for running custom models or handling sensitive data offline.